The Practical, Robust Implementation and Sustainability (PRISM)-capabilities model for use of Artificial Intelligence in community-engaged implementation science research
The application of AI to CER relies on human-centered principles that prioritize human-AI collaboration, allowing for the operationalization of responsible AI practices. The PRISM-Capabilities model provides a framework to account for the complexities of real-world social science problems and explicitly positions AI tools at bottlenecks experienced with conventional approaches.
